Understanding Wyze and Blink Ecosystems
Wyze offers a comprehensive range of smart devices, including cameras, sensors, and switches, all managed through the Wyze app. Blink specializes in wireless cameras and doorbells, with integration primarily via Amazon Alexa. Both brands prioritize user-friendly setups and affordability, making them ideal for DIY smart home enthusiasts.
Practical Tips for Integration in 2026
1. Use a Central Hub or Smart Assistant
Leverage a compatible smart assistant like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ant to unify control. Both Wyze and Blink devices can be linked to these platforms, enabling voice commands and routines that include multiple devices from both brands.
2. Set Up Routines for Automated Actions
Create routines that trigger actions across devices. For example, set a routine where blinking lights from Wyze sensors activate Blink cameras when motion is detected, enhancing security during nighttime or when away.
3. Ensure Network Compatibility
Maintain a robust Wi-Fi network with sufficient bandwidth. Both Wyze and Blink devices rely on stable internet connections. Consider using a mesh Wi-Fi system to ensure seamless connectivity across your home.
